Properties and Applications of Formaldehyde
Formaldehyde is a colorless, strong-smelling gas soluble in water, commonly available in aqueous form known as formalin solution. This solution is commonly used as a disinfectant and preservative in various industries. One of the primary uses of formalin solution is for embalming and preserving biological specimens, which illustrates its powerful preservative properties. In addition, formalin finds applications as a sterilizing agent in medical labs and manufacturing plants.
Another significant application is in resin production, particularly melamine formaldehyde and urea formaldehyde resins. These resins are valued for their durability, water resistance, and adhesive qualities. Melamine formaldehyde resins are widely used in laminates, coatings, adhesives, and moldings. The importance of these materials spans furniture manufacturing, laminates, and construction sectors, highlighting the critical role formaldehyde plays in creating robust, long-lasting products.

Role of Formaldehyde in Agriculture, Pharmaceuticals, and Resin Production
In agriculture, formaldehyde is utilized primarily as a pesticide and fungicide due to its antimicrobial properties. It helps control fungal infections in crops and protects seeds during storage. Its role in synthesizing agrochemicals further solidifies its importance in enhancing agricultural productivity.
Pharmaceutical applications leverage formaldehyde for its preservative and sterilizing properties. It is used in vaccine production and as a disinfectant component in various pharmaceutical preparations. The chemical's capacity to inactivate viruses and microorganisms makes it invaluable in maintaining drug safety and efficacy.
Resin production remains one of the most extensive applications of formaldehyde. The chemical undergoes condensation reactions to form polymers like melamine formaldehyde and urea formaldehyde, which are critical in producing adhesives for plywood, particleboard, and other composite wood products. These resins contribute to improved bonding strength and moisture resistance, making them essential in the construction and furniture industries.

Regulatory Frameworks Governing Formaldehyde Use
Given its widespread use and potential health risks, formaldehyde is subject to stringent regulations worldwide. Regulatory agencies such as the U.S. Environmental Protection Agency (EPA), the European Chemicals Agency (ECHA), and other national authorities have established limits on formaldehyde emissions and exposure levels in workplaces. These regulations ensure formaldehyde use is controlled to minimize health hazards to workers and consumers.
Industries must comply with guidelines governing the manufacturing, storage, transportation, and disposal of formaldehyde-containing products. Proper labeling, safety data sheets, and exposure monitoring are mandatory to maintain regulatory compliance. Health and Safety Considerations in Formaldehyde Use
While formaldehyde is valuable industrially, it poses health risks if not handled correctly. Exposure to formaldehyde vapor can cause respiratory irritation, skin sensitization, and has been classified as a carcinogen by the International Agency for Research on Cancer (IARC). Therefore, strict occupational safety measures are necessary when working with formaldehyde and formalin solutions.
Employers and workers must implement adequate ventilation, personal protective equipment (PPE), and exposure limits to reduce risk. Training and awareness programs help ensure safe handling, storage, and disposal of formaldehyde-containing materials. Additionally, emergency protocols should be in place to manage accidental releases or exposure incidents.
